Timezone in Kampung Batu Lima

Kampung Batu Lima is in the Asia/Kuala_Lumpur timezone, which has a UTC offset of +8 hours. Malaysia does not observe daylight saving time, meaning the time remains consistent throughout the year without any changes. This stability can be advantageous for scheduling communications, as there are no seasonal adjustments to consider.
